-#ifdef HAVE_CONFIG_H
-#include <config.h>
-#endif
-
-#include <unistd.h>
-#include <assert.h>
-#include <string.h>
-#include <errno.h>
-#include <signal.h>
-#include <fcntl.h>
-#include <stdio.h>
-
-#include <avahi-common/gccmacro.h>
-#include "sigint.h"
-
-static AvahiSimplePoll *simple_poll = NULL;
-static struct sigaction old_sigint_sa, old_sigterm_sa;
-static int pipe_fds[2] = { -1, -1 };
-static AvahiWatch *watch = NULL;
-
-static int set_nonblock(int fd) {
- int n;
-
- assert(fd >= 0);
-
- if ((n = fcntl(fd, F_GETFL)) < 0)
- return -1;
-
- if (n & O_NONBLOCK)
- return 0;
-
- return fcntl(fd, F_SETFL, n|O_NONBLOCK);
-}
-
-static void handler(int s) {
- write(pipe_fds[1], &s, sizeof(s));
-}
-
-static void close_pipe_fds(void) {
- if (pipe_fds[0] >= 0)
- close(pipe_fds[0]);
- if (pipe_fds[1] >= 0)
- close(pipe_fds[1]);
-
- pipe_fds[0] = pipe_fds[1] = -1;
-}
-
-static void watch_callback(AvahiWatch *w, int fd, AvahiWatchEvent event, AVAHI_GCC_UNUSED void *userdata) {
- int s;
- ssize_t l;
-
- assert(w);
- assert(fd == pipe_fds[0]);
- assert(event == AVAHI_WATCH_IN);
-
- l = read(fd, &s, sizeof(s));
- assert(l == sizeof(s));
-
- fprintf(stderr, "Got %s, quitting.\n", s == SIGINT ? "SIGINT" : "SIGTERM");
- avahi_simple_poll_quit(simple_poll);
-}
-
-int sigint_install(AvahiSimplePoll *spoll) {
- struct sigaction sa;
- const AvahiPoll *p;
-
- assert(spoll);
- assert(!simple_poll);
- assert(pipe_fds[0] == -1 && pipe_fds[1] == -1);
-
- if (pipe(pipe_fds) < 0) {
- fprintf(stderr, "pipe() failed: %s\n", strerror(errno));
- return -1;
- }
-
- set_nonblock(pipe_fds[0]);
- set_nonblock(pipe_fds[1]);
-
- memset(&sa, 0, sizeof(sa));
- sa.sa_handler = handler;
- sa.sa_flags = SA_RESTART;
-
- if (sigaction(SIGINT, &sa, &old_sigint_sa) < 0) {
- fprintf(stderr, "sigaction() failed: %s\n", strerror(errno));
- close_pipe_fds();
- return -1;
- }
-
- if (sigaction(SIGTERM, &sa, &old_sigterm_sa) < 0) {
- sigaction(SIGINT, &old_sigint_sa, NULL);
- fprintf(stderr, "sigaction() failed: %s\n", strerror(errno));
- close_pipe_fds();
- return -1;
- }
-
- p = avahi_simple_poll_get(spoll);
- watch = p->watch_new(p, pipe_fds[0], AVAHI_WATCH_IN, watch_callback, NULL);
- assert(watch);
-
- simple_poll = spoll;
- return 0;
-}
-
-void sigint_uninstall(void) {
-
- if (!simple_poll)
- return;
-
- sigaction(SIGTERM, &old_sigterm_sa, NULL);
- sigaction(SIGINT, &old_sigint_sa, NULL);
-
- close_pipe_fds();
-
- if (watch) {
- const AvahiPoll *p;
-
- assert(simple_poll);
- p = avahi_simple_poll_get(simple_poll);
-
- p->watch_free(watch);
- watch = NULL;
- }
-
- simple_poll = NULL;
-}
